Restaurant Mark Greenaway, Edinburgh

This restaurant has relocated to new premises after closing at 12 Picardy Place in November 2012. The basement floor of the building houses an old bank vault that has been transformed into a wine vault, while a 12-seat private dining room will be available in spring.

Opened 18 January
Owners Mark Greenaway and Nicola Jack
Head chef Mark Greenaway
Manager Nicola Jack
Design Four-by-Two
Typical dishes Loch Fyne crab "cannelloni": smoked cauliflower custard, lemon pearls, herb butter, baby coriander; roasted sirloin of Aberdeen Angus beef: braised short-rib, bone marrow crumble, confit potatoes, shallots, red wine jus; and Jam Jar: plum compote, plum jelly, rice pudding, plum sorbet
Capacity 60
Average spend £45
